Allt från Computex 2023

startx när man ssh'at in till en annan dator? Ingen bra ide eller :D

Permalänk
Medlem

startx när man ssh'at in till en annan dator? Ingen bra ide eller :D

Tänkte ge mig med frågor, men det här är jag så jäkla nyfiken på.
Lyckades SSH'a in till mitt konto på KTH. Lyckades även dra igång Emacs i eget grafik-fönster...antar att detta funkar eftersom ingen direkt grafik skickas över nätet utan Emacs-programmer som körs på KTH utav mig skickar sin grafik till min dators X-server som drar upp fönster och knappar och sånt på min monitor.

Testade även med Netscape som jag inte har installerat här för att va 100% säker på att det verkligen körs icke-lokalt, och det funkade också men förbannat segt så jag kom aldrig ifrån startsidan

Iallafall, jag tänkte....finns det någon möjlighet att man skulle kunna dra igång X därifrån, och alltså få upp en Solaris-desktop?
Kanske är en idiotisk fråga men jag har ingen aning om det är möjligt eller inte, men jag törs fanemig inte testa

God natt

Visa signatur

CCNA sedan juni 2006

Permalänk
Medlem

Det går. Jag har själv kört CDE från Tru64 på cygwins Xserver i windows 2000.

Visa signatur
Permalänk
Medlem

Men vad händer om jag drar igång nånting där på mitt konto över nätverket, och så blir allting skitsegt och jag måste stänga av min dator eller nåt....kommer programmen jag dragit igång att fortsätta köra av sig själva där borta och dra massa kraft/minne???

Ungefär som om jag startar ett program från terminalen och skriver '&' efter. Då kan jag ju stänga terminalen och programmet fortsätter köra....

Vore ju rätt pinsamt att dra igång massa dumma saker därborta och sen inte få stopp på det

Edit: Känns som en cool grej att sånt här funka i Linux, att köra grafiska program från en annan dator, men tänker man efter så klarar väl windows även det...man kan ju tex ställa in sån där fjärrhjälp eller vad det heter när man helt kan "ta över" en annan persons skrivbord för att få ordning på datorn.

Men men, det är väl mest sånt man inte "ser" som Linux är bättre på...säkerhet och såna grejer kanske. Rätt kul att pula med iallafall när man börjar lära sig mer och mer

Visa signatur

CCNA sedan juni 2006

Permalänk

vad gör '&' efter program och kan man "komma tillbaka" till programet när man stängt terminalen, som screen typ?

Visa signatur

Byt till svorak http://aoeu.info

Permalänk
Medlem

& gör att programmer kopplas loss från terminalen och kan öppnas i ett eget fönster.
"emacs" ger tex ickegrafiskt emacs instängt i terminalen, medans "emacs &" startar det med menyer och sånt i eget fönster.

Visa signatur

CCNA sedan juni 2006

Permalänk
Medlem
Citat:

Ursprungligen inskrivet av Seb74
& gör att programmer kopplas loss från terminalen och kan öppnas i ett eget fönster.
"emacs" ger tex ickegrafiskt emacs instängt i terminalen, medans "emacs &" startar det med menyer och sånt i eget fönster.

Huh? Det har ingenting med det grafiska att göra såvitt jag vet. Det är mer att man inte behöver ha terminalen öppen när man gör det. För att sedan resumea programmet kan man skriva 'fg', men det har ingenting med X att göra.

Ifall ditt resonemang skulle stämma skulle jag alltså kunna köra firefox i terminal?

Permalänk
Hedersmedlem

& lägger processen i bakgrunden...

Visa signatur

Vim
Kinesis Classic Contoured (svart), Svorak (A5)
Medlem i signaturgruppen Vimzealoter.

Permalänk
Medlem
Citat:

Ursprungligen inskrivet av robino_
Huh? Det har ingenting med det grafiska att göra såvitt jag vet. Det är mer att man inte behöver ha terminalen öppen när man gör det. För att sedan resumea programmet kan man skriva 'fg', men det har ingenting med X att göra.

Ifall ditt resonemang skulle stämma skulle jag alltså kunna köra firefox i terminal?

Va???

Drar jag igång emacs i en terminal så körs det i terminalfönstret, och därmed inga menyer eller sånt. Kör jag "emacs &" så öppnas det i eget fönster och kopplas loss från terminalfönstret, och öppnas med vanlig grafik och menyer och sånt, och lever dessutom vidare efter jag stängt min terminal.

Vad är det jag fattat så fel tycker du?

Är det ingen som vill gå på topic i denna tråd?
Kan jag köra startx eller init 5 eller nåt för att via ssh dra igång desktopen från mitt konto på KTH måntro?
Är det möjligt men antagligen blockerat, eller är det inte ens praktiskt möjligt att köra desktopen över nätet?

Visa signatur

CCNA sedan juni 2006

Permalänk
Hedersmedlem

Det lär gå men det blir nog segt.

Nej, du har fel. Det har ingenting med det att göra från början. & lägger processen i bakgrunden så att den blir oberoende av terminalen, sedan att emacs gör så är väl att de har lagt in en koll, öppnas det i en terminal blir det terminalgränssnittet, annars något annat gränssnitt...

Visa signatur

Vim
Kinesis Classic Contoured (svart), Svorak (A5)
Medlem i signaturgruppen Vimzealoter.

Permalänk
Medlem
Citat:

Ursprungligen inskrivet av m0REc
Det lär gå men det blir nog segt.

Nej, du har fel. Det har ingenting med det att göra från början. & lägger processen i bakgrunden så att den blir oberoende av terminalen, sedan att emacs gör så är väl att de har lagt in en koll, öppnas det i en terminal blir det terminalgränssnittet, annars något annat gränssnitt...

Ja självklart, jag menade inte att alla program blir grafiska för att man skriver & efter

Men vad händer om jag drar igång program hos KTH och så rasar min dator? Fortsätter det köra där då och drar massa resurser så att det kan bli lite pinsamt för min del, eller stängs allt så fort jag loggar ut eller stänger min dator?
Om det nu går att dra igång X så kan det ju hända att allt blir så extremt segt att det bara dör och då blir det väl powerknappen på min burk antar jag

EDIT: Fick svar av läraren.
"Prova /usr/dt/config/Xinitrc.Sun-gnome om du vill ha gnome eller /usr/dt/bin/dtwm om du vill ha CDE."

Varför funkar inte startx eller init 5 måntro? Vad är detta för mysko filer jag på något sätt ska dra igång? Nån som vet?

Visa signatur

CCNA sedan juni 2006

Permalänk
Medlem

nån rolig *vnc variant borde ju funka???

Permalänk
Medlem
Citat:

Ursprungligen inskrivet av Seb74
Varför funkar inte startx eller init 5 måntro? Vad är detta för mysko filer jag på något sätt ska dra igång? Nån som vet?

Båda dessa kickar igång den lokala X-servern på maskinen du skriver det på (om jag inte är ute och cyklar), och det är inte riktigt vad du vill, eftersom du sitter med en X-server på din maskin och det är den som alla X-applikationer ska köra mot.

Permalänk
Medlem
Citat:

Ursprungligen inskrivet av nillon
Båda dessa kickar igång den lokala X-servern på maskinen du skriver det på (om jag inte är ute och cyklar), och det är inte riktigt vad du vill, eftersom du sitter med en X-server på din maskin och det är den som alla X-applikationer ska köra mot.

Ja, så kan det kanske vara. Undrar om det då ens är teoretiskt möjligt att dra igång X från en annan dator....det skulle ju inte tjäna mycket till menar jag.

Hoppas dessa skumma filer är nån form av standard i så fall, så det inte är olika skumma filer man ska leta rätt på och köra för att dra igång desktop över nätet på varenda unikt system

Visa signatur

CCNA sedan juni 2006